I figured my backstory could be helpful to someone else and I might as well share it. I am now in my mid 30s and was adopted as an infant from South Korea. I was adopted by two of the most caring and giving people in the world. I went to a local HS and played soccer. However, I am not sure my parents truly took into account what bringing an Asian child into a predominately white community.

I endured many days of taunts and racist remarks during my school days. This created a level of anger and distrust of people that at times I still carry with me to this day. I just wanted to fit in. I could not walk anywhere without sticking out. Whether it was because I was shorter than all but one classmate (who later had a crazy growth spurt and left me in the dust) or that I did not look like anyone else in the room.

I felt so out of place.

I do not think this was done to me on purpose or with any malice, but these are daily struggles I had. I did not have anyone I could truly talk to about these issues. My brother was also adopted from Korea but was four years younger than me and when I was going through these issues a 10/11 year old was not equipped to help out with.

While playing soccer and other sports I had kids call me names such as chink or pull the corner of their eyes to the side to represent how they felt I looked. I had my fair share of fights or altercations as I did not understand how ignorant people can be and how words/actions can truly hurt. It truly is not that easy to turn the other cheek.

I will say that in the end all of these events helped build me into a stronger person but it did not come easily. I had bouts of depression and suicidal thoughts, but nothing ever came of them that negatively impacted my life.
So, if you are dealing with bullying, ridicule or anything that brings on depression like feelings know that there are brighter days ahead. Take advantage of each day being a new day to get better. If that means going for walk, finding a new hobby, utilizing the friends you already have or talking to a professional if need be. Don’t be afraid to ask for help as it is not you a bad thing.

As I look back now on those tough days, weeks and months I am glad I was able to get through it. I do not know exactly what got me through it but I did.
